Individualized Learning Is No Longer Optional



Among one of the most visible means AI is making a difference is via customized understanding. Rather than a one-size-fits-all curriculum, AI devices can currently examine a pupil's performance in real time and change the product accordingly. If somebody deals with algebraic principles however excels at data, the platform adapts. That sort of responsiveness makes a considerable difference in pupil self-confidence and retention rates.



This is particularly important in neighborhood colleges, where students originate from diverse scholastic and socioeconomic backgrounds. Some might be returning grownups, others first-generation college-goers, and numerous handle job, household, and education all at once. AI helps teachers place spaces early, so trainees don't fall behind unnoticed. Behind the Scenes: Smarter Administration with AI



AI isn't just boosting class experiences-- it's enhancing the administrative side of education, too. Chatbots are now available to address common questions regarding financial aid, enrollment, or course accessibility, frequently at any hour. Instead of lengthy lines or workplace check outs, pupils can obtain what they require from their phones, which helps them remain concentrated on finding out instead of logistics.



Professors gain from this change too. Automated systems can now aid schedule courses based on need, suggest enhancements to course curricula, and also assist in grading. The result is less time invested in documents and even more time for direction, mentorship, and innovation.



Aiding Students Stay on Track



Among the difficulties area universities deal with is pupil retention. Lots of pupils begin with good purposes but battle to reach college graduation due to academic, financial, or individual hurdles. AI tools now keep an eye on interaction levels and alert experts when a trainee may be in danger of falling back. These very early warnings can bring about prompt interventions-- occasionally, a basic check-in is all it requires to transform points around.

Equity and Accessibility in the AI Age



Community colleges have actually long been champs of available education and learning, and AI is making that goal even more attainable. Flexible software program can currently assist students with impairments better than in the past. Speech-to-text, aesthetic acknowledgment, and real-time translation are coming to be basic functions in classrooms and digital platforms alike.



Additionally, since lots of AI-powered devices are cloud-based and mobile-friendly, trainees do not need costly devices or high-speed web at home to make use of them. For under-resourced pupils, this degrees the playing field and keeps education within reach-- financially, academically, and directly.
